Page 2172 sur 3348

ριиg σr ρσиg ? Côté obscur

Publié : mar. 22 avr. 2014 21:53
par gizmo78
z: j'avais pas vu les deux lignes au dessus ^^

pong

ριиg σr ρσиg ? Côté obscur

Publié : mar. 22 avr. 2014 21:58
par TheMartel
Merci les gars :)

ping!!!

ριиg σr ρσиg ? Côté obscur

Publié : mar. 22 avr. 2014 22:07
par gizmo78
franchement le système pour dl les soft de tests chez crosoft c'est pourri... FF a planté et bim on repart de zero!! 7go mayway!!!

pong :fou:

ριиg σr ρσиg ? Côté obscur

Publié : mar. 22 avr. 2014 22:27
par TheMartel
new question, plus trikky celle là:


$(function ()
{
$("#cp, #ville, #pays").autocomplete({
source: function (request, response){
var objData = {};
if ($(this.element).attr('id') == 'cp')
{
objData = { codePostal: request.term, maxRows: 10 };
}
else if ($(this.element).attr('id') =='ville')
{
objData = { ville: request.term, maxRows: 20 };
}
else if ($(this.element).attr('id') =='pays')
{
objData = { pays: request.term, maxRows: 20 };
}
$.ajax({
url: "./AutoCompletion.php",
dataType: "json",
data: objData,
type: 'POST',
success: function (data)
{
if ($(this.element).attr('id') =='pays')
{
response($.map(data, function (item)
{
return {
label: item.Pays,
value: function ()
{
if (item.Pays == 'France')
{
$('#ville').attr("disabled",false);
$('#cp').attr("disabled",false);
return item.Pays;
}
else
{
$('#cp').val('FR only');
$('#ville').val('FR only');
$('#ville').attr("disabled",true);
$('#cp').attr("disabled",true);
return item.Pays;
}
}
}
}));
}
else
{
response($.map(data, function (item)
{

return {
label: item.CodePostal + ", " + item.Ville,
value: function ()
{
if ($(this).attr('id') == 'cp')
{
$('#ville').val(item.Ville);
$('#pays').val (item.Pays);
return item.CodePostal;
}
else
{
$('#cp').val(item.CodePostal);
$('#pays').val (item.Pays);
return item.Ville;
}
}

}
}));
}
}

});

},
minLength: 2,
delay: 200
});
});

Pourquoi le test - if ($(this.element).attr('id') =='pays') - passe dans la première partie, mais pas dans la deuxième???


ping

ριиg σr ρσиg ? Côté obscur

Publié : mar. 22 avr. 2014 22:38
par c0bw3b
franchement le système pour dl les soft de tests chez crosoft c'est pourri... FF a planté et bim on repart de zero!! 7go mayway!!!
Toutafé pourrave anéfé !!
Me souviens de quelques DL MSDN-AA que j'avais recommencer à zéro également... 2014. \o/

pong

ριиg σr ρσиg ? Côté obscur

Publié : mar. 22 avr. 2014 22:59
par levend
Je n'ai pas sommeil, mais je me lève un peu avant 4h du matin, je n'aurais pas du faire de sieste cet après-midi :D .

ping

ριиg σr ρσиg ? Côté obscur

Publié : mar. 22 avr. 2014 23:02
par sylver52
pong

Je suis en décalé aussi, c'est pas bon du tout ^^

ριиg σr ρσиg ? Côté obscur

Publié : mar. 22 avr. 2014 23:22
par c0bw3b
ping pareil

2h - 12h tout le WE
ce matin le réveil à 7h30 c'était le milieu de ma nuit >> bobo

ριиg σr ρσиg ? Côté obscur

Publié : mer. 23 avr. 2014 00:22
par Zedoune
TheMartel > fuck la balise code ? :D

pong

ριиg σr ρσиg ? Côté obscur

Publié : mer. 23 avr. 2014 00:30
par TheMartel
TheMartel > fuck la balise code ? :D

pong
c'est un include dans un autre fichier:

ριиg σr ρσиg ? Côté obscur

Publié : mer. 23 avr. 2014 00:35
par Zedoune
non je veux dire quand tu colles ton code ici, utilises la balide code sinon sans indentation c'est illisible

pong

ριиg σr ρσиg ? Côté obscur

Publié : mer. 23 avr. 2014 00:36
par TheMartel
en plus propre :)

Code : Tout sélectionner


$(document).ready(function() {
$(function ()
{
	$("#cp, #ville, #pays").autocomplete({
		source: function (request, response){
			var objData = {};
			if ($(this.element).attr('id') == 'cp')
				{
				objData = { codePostal: request.term, maxRows: 10 };
				}
			else if ($(this.element).attr('id') =='ville')
				{
				objData = { ville: request.term, maxRows: 20 };
				}
			else if ($(this.element).attr('id') =='pays')
				{
				objData = { pays: request.term, maxRows: 20 };
				}
			$.ajax({
				url: "./AutoCompletion.php",
				dataType: "json",
				data: objData,
				type: 'POST',
				success: function (data)
				{
				if ($(this.element).attr('id') =='pays')
					{
					response($.map(data, function (item)
						{
							return {
								label: item.Pays,
								value: function ()
									{
									if (item.Pays == 'France')
										{
										$('#ville').attr("disabled",false);
										$('#cp').attr("disabled",false);
										return item.Pays;
										}
									else
										{									
										$('#cp').val('FR only');
										$('#ville').val('FR only');
										$('#ville').attr("disabled",true);
										$('#cp').attr("disabled",true);
										return item.Pays;
										}
									}
								}
						}));
					}
				else
					{
					response($.map(data, function (item)
						{
						
						return {
							label: item.CodePostal + ", " + item.Ville,
							value: function ()
								{
									if ($(this).attr('id') == 'cp')
										{
										$('#ville').val(item.Ville);
										$('#pays').val (item.Pays);
										return item.CodePostal;
										}
									else
										{
										$('#cp').val(item.CodePostal);
										$('#pays').val (item.Pays);
										return item.Ville;
										}
								}
								
							}
						}));
					}
				}	
			});	
		},
		minLength: 2,
		delay: 200
	});
});
});

ping

ριиg σr ρσиg ? Côté obscur

Publié : mer. 23 avr. 2014 00:45
par Zedoune
mon dieu quelle horreur :D pong :P

je comprends pas ta question/problème en fait :P

edit: tu devrais déjà mettre ça
$(this.element).attr('id')
dans une variable tout au début, ça factoriserait pas mal ton code :) Et les indentations, c'est horrible, déjà que le javascript c'est hyper moche ça rend le truc complètement illisible :D Essaie de mettre 4 espaces par "cran" :)

ριиg σr ρσиg ? Côté obscur

Publié : mer. 23 avr. 2014 00:51
par TheMartel
c'est les indentation notepad qui sont traduit par un seul espace ici...
Le souci c'st quil entre bien dans ce cas là:
else if ($(this.element).attr('id') =='pays')
{
objData = { pays: request.term, maxRows: 20 };
}

mais pas dans:

if ($(this.element).attr('id') =='pays')
{
response($.map(data, function (item)
{
return {
label: item.Pays,
value: function ()
{
if (item.Pays == 'France')
{
$('#ville').attr("disabled",false);
$('#cp').attr("disabled",false);
return item.Pays;
}
else
{
$('#cp').val('FR only');
$('#ville').val('FR only');
$('#ville').attr("disabled",true);
$('#cp').attr("disabled",true);
return item.Pays;
}
}
}
}));
}

EDIT: je suis en train de tester un truc: mais plus rien ne fonctionne. ça reste quand meme vaguement obscur pour moi la javascript... :D

EDIT2: j'ai édité mon code, en mettant le tout.
Mes includes:







et le bout de form concerné:

Code : Tout sélectionner

				
					Pays :
						
					Code Postal :	
						
					Ville :
						

ριиg σr ρσиg ? Côté obscur

Publié : mer. 23 avr. 2014 03:52
par TheMartel
dodo :o

pong

ριиg σr ρσиg ? Côté obscur

Publié : mer. 23 avr. 2014 04:04
par mosie
plop de boten, c'est pomer et loin ....

ping

ριиg σr ρσиg ? Côté obscur

Publié : mer. 23 avr. 2014 04:10
par levend
pong
Debout :D

ριиg σr ρσиg ? Côté obscur

Publié : mer. 23 avr. 2014 10:16
par whiteblood
tain le mosie va brouiller toute les stats de localisation des visiteurs !! POOOOONG'

ριиg σr ρσиg ? Côté obscur

Publié : mer. 23 avr. 2014 11:12
par X-System
Mon écran PC Samsung 23" 2048x1152 a rendu l'âme la nuit dernière...

Du coup, j'ai commandé le nouvel écran Dell UltraSharp 27" AH-IPS en 2560x1440 :whistle:

ping

ριиg σr ρσиg ? Côté obscur

Publié : mer. 23 avr. 2014 11:15
par gizmo78
U2713HM?

pong

ριиg σr ρσиg ? Côté obscur

Publié : mer. 23 avr. 2014 11:27
par X-System
Ouais ping

ριиg σr ρσиg ? Côté obscur

Publié : mer. 23 avr. 2014 11:34
par gizmo78
je l'ai depuis un an quasi, une tuerie :D

si j'avais un peu de sioux j'en prendrais un deuxième ^^

pong

ριиg σr ρσиg ? Côté obscur

Publié : mer. 23 avr. 2014 11:50
par TheMartel
Mon écran PC Samsung 23" 2048x1152 a rendu l'âme la nuit dernière...

Du coup, j'ai commandé le nouvel écran Dell UltraSharp 27" AH-IPS en 2560x1440 :whistle:

ping
Mort comment???

ping

ριиg σr ρσиg ? Côté obscur

Publié : mer. 23 avr. 2014 12:15
par X-System
Mort comment???

ping
Des composants électroniques sont cramés et ça sentait l'odeur cramé qui sortait de l'écran :sweat:

J'étais en train de surfer sur le net pour un petit moment avant me coucher.

Et il a provoqué la coupure courant. Heureusement, mes ordinateurs sont branchés sur l'onduleur HP R1500 XR.

Ce matin, ça ne sent plus et j'ai essayé de l'allumer sur une autre prise dans une autre salle. Ca n'allume plus, mort définitivement :/

Il a tenu seulement 4 ans et demi avant être cramé... C'est Samsung quoi :D Il coûtait 230 € à l'achat.

pong

ριиg σr ρσиg ? Côté obscur

Publié : mer. 23 avr. 2014 12:49
par iori666
ping, ne le jete pas :o
Je peux te le réparer ;)